Braves Top Indiana State 8-6 In Series Opener
 
PEORIA, Ill. – Sophomore Taise Thompson hit a pair of homers and freshman Keeler van Breusegen went 3-for-3 with two runs as the pair helped power Bradley Softball to an 8-6 victory over Indiana State in the series opener Saturday afternoon at Petersen Hotels Field at the Louisville Slugger Sports Complex. 
 
The teams were able to play just one game Saturday rather than the scheduled doubleheader due to rain in the Peoria area and will now close the series with an 11 a.m. doubleheader Sunday. 
 
Thompson slugged her fifth and sixth homers of the season in a 2-for-2 outing as she scored twice and drove in three runs.  Senior Megan Mahaffy tossed another complete game as she struck out a career-high six in the win to improve to 8-4 on the season.
 
Bradley (25-18 overall, 12-8 MVC) took over sole possession of fourth place in the MVC standings and the Braves have their most regular-season victories since 2007 (25). 
 
Indiana State (16-30 overall, 4-17 MVC) was able to get on the board first, striking for a pair of runs in the top of the second.  Brooke Mann tripled down the right field line and scored on a single by Mallory Marsicek, who would later score on Bradley's lone error on the day as the Sycamores grabbed a 2-0 lead.
 
Thompson led off the bottom half of the second with a solo homer to straight away center field to cut the Indiana State advantage in half at 2-1.  The Braves threatened for more later in the frame, but left a pair of runner on.
 
A hit batter to open the top of the third led to another Indiana State run as Bailey Martin raced all the way around from first to score on a two-out Bella Peterson double to right to push the Sycamore lead to 3-1. 
 
A three-run bottom of the third gave Bradley its first lead at 4-3, however.  Van Breusegen doubled to center to start the inning and junior Allison Apke followed with a single to left, which pushed her hit streak to seven games.  Sophomore Stacia Seeton drove in van Breusegen with a sacrifice fly to center for the first run of the frame and Thompson cleared the fence in center with a two-run shot as Bradley went in front 4-3.  The multi-homer game was the 12th in school history and third for the Braves this season. 
 
Mahaffy retired Indiana State in order in the top of the fourth and Bradley struck for another run in the bottom half.  Junior Sydney Young beat out an infield single with two outs to keep the inning alive and came around to score on one of van Breusegen's two doubles on the day as Bradley built a 5-3 lead. 
 
Indiana State answered with three runs in the top of the fifth to retake the lead at 6-5.  Shaye Barton followed a walk and single to open the inning with a two-run triple to left to tie the score at 5-5.  Mahaffy struck out the next batter for the first out of the inning, but Peterson ripped a single through the left side to drive in Barton from third with the go-ahead run.
 
After a scoreless first inning, Bradley scored in each of the next five innings and pushed two runs across on just one hit in the fifth to go back ahead 7-6.  A pair of walks and a hit batter loaded the bases for pinch hitter Jillian Navarro, who ripped a two-run single through the left side for her team-best fourth pinch hit of the year. 
 
Mahaffy worked around a two-out double in the sixth and a two-out walk in the seventh to close out the win.
 
The Braves added an insurance run in the bottom of the sixth when freshman Samantha Smith was hit by a pitch with the bases loaded to drive in van Breusegen, who walked to lead off the inning, from third. 
 
Bradley and Indiana State will play an 11 a.m. doubleheader Sunday with BU seniors Katie Habryle, Julie Kestas, Megan Mahaffy and Gabby Stoner recognized in a pre-game ceremony.
